Advances in immersive reality and artificial intelligence (AI) have opened new opportunities to transform online education. This article explores the integration of intelligent tutoring systems (ITS) and immersive technologies, particularly virtual reality (VR) and augmented reality (AR), in learning environments. The theoretical framework draws on concepts such as constructivism, cognitive load management, and collaborative learning to analyze the interactions between these technologies and their impacts on engagement and the personalization of educational pathways. A conceptual methodology based on Design-Based Research (DBR) is proposed, accompanied by a hypothetical scenario illustrating the use of VR and ITS in professional training. The article highlights the benefits, including improved practical skills and knowledge retention, while addressing challenges such as costs, technical complexity, and ethical issues. Finally, perspectives for future research and recommendations for equitable and sustainable adoption are discussed.
